Alzheimer's Dementia
A progressive neurodegenerative disorder that is the most common cause of dementia, characterized by memory loss, cognitive decline, and personality changes.
Cohort Effect
Variations in characteristics or experiences of individuals caused by specific demographic factors linked to the era or period in which the individual was born or exists.
Cross Sectional
A type of research design often used in the study of populations where data is collected from a representative subset at one specific point in time.
Baby Boomer Effect
The demographic phenomenon of the increased population born post-World War II, creating significant social, economic, and cultural impacts due to their substantial numbers.
